Top 10 Tips and Tricks for Becoming a Successful SQL Database Administrator
In the world of database management, the role of a SQL Database Administrator (DBA) is crucial. As the guardians of a company’s data, SQL DBAs ensure that databases run smoothly, securely, and efficiently. With the growing demand for data management, becoming a successful SQL Database Administrator can be both rewarding and challenging. In this guide, we provide you with top tips and tricks to thrive in the dynamic realm of database administration.
1. Master the Fundamentals of SQL
Understanding the ins and outs of Structured Query Language (SQL) is non-negotiable for a DBA. To manage and manipulate data efficiently, a profound grasp of SQL is essential. Familiarize yourself with complex queries, data manipulation, and advanced SQL functions such as joins, triggers, and stored procedures.
SQL is the foundation upon which you will build your knowledge as a DBA. It is imperative to stay updated with the latest SQL advancements and continue honing your skills.
2. Develop Strong Analytical Skills
As a DBA, you will need to identify and solve problems efficiently. Analytical skills are invaluable for diagnosing issues, optimizing queries, and enhancing database performance. Regularly engage in problem-solving exercises to sharpen your analytical abilities.
Part of being analytical includes understanding the business needs and requirements. This insight helps tailor database solutions and support strategic decisions.
3. Embrace Automation
Automation is a DBA’s best friend. Utilizing automation tools can significantly enhance productivity, reduce manual errors, and free up time for strategic tasks. Concepts like scripting for database tasks, automating backups, and regular maintenance are vital.
Consider learning automation tools like Ansible or PowerShell to automate routine database tasks and improve efficiency.
4. Prioritize Data Security
Data security is paramount. As a DBA, you will be responsible for ensuring that sensitive information is protected from breaches and vulnerabilities. Gain a comprehensive understanding of database security principles, including encryption, access controls, and regular security audits.
Implement security best practices such as least privilege access and maintaining up-to-date security patches to safeguard your databases.
5. Continuous Performance Monitoring and Tuning
Monitoring and optimizing the performance of databases is an ongoing task. Familiarize yourself with performance tuning strategies such as indexing, query optimization, and load balancing. Use monitoring tools like SQL Server Profiler and Database Engine Tuning Advisor to keep an eye on performance bottlenecks.
Regularly review and update your systems to ensure optimal efficiency and minimum downtime.
6. Cultivate Communication Skills
Effective communication is key when working with cross-functional teams. As a DBA, you will need to convey complex technical information in a clear and concise manner. This helps in avoiding misunderstandings and ensures efficient collaboration with IT, development teams, and stakeholders.
Regularly engage in activities that enhance your verbal and written communication skills.
7. Stay Informed with Industry Trends
The technology landscape is ever-evolving. Staying current with industry trends and advancements is crucial for a successful DBA career. Engage with professional forums, attend webinars, and join database administration communities to network and learn.
Incorporate this continuous learning into your routine to stay abreast of what’s new in the database management world.
8. Learn Different Database Systems
While you may primarily work with SQL-based databases, having a working knowledge of other database management systems (DBMS) such as Oracle, MongoDB, or PostgreSQL can be beneficial. This diversified knowledge allows you to understand different architectures and methodologies, broadening your problem-solving toolkit.
Explore training programs and certifications offered by leading technology providers to expand your knowledge base.
9. Backup and Recovery Practice
Being prepared for the worst-case scenarios is essential. Regular backups and being well-versed in recovery strategies guarantees that you can restore databases quickly and without data loss. Explore SQL backup solutions and test recovery plans periodically.
Familiarize yourself with disaster recovery strategies and create comprehensive backup policies for each database under your management.
10. Documentation and Standardization
Effective documentation ensures that processes and configurations are clear and consistent. As a DBA, maintaining detailed documentation for setups, workflows, and troubleshooting procedures is essential for efficient maintenance and seamless handovers.
Implement standardized procedures for database operations to maintain consistency and efficiency within the team.
Success as a SQL Database Administrator comes with dedication, ongoing learning, and a proactive approach to challenges. By mastering these tips and continuously striving for improvement, you can carve out a successful career in database administration, ensuring data integrity and efficiency for your organization.

Made with from India for the World
Bangalore 560101
© 2025 Expertia AI. Copyright and rights reserved
© 2025 Expertia AI. Copyright and rights reserved
